# Data Stores: Validator Plugin Registry

For this week's sync: the Copperlane validator framework loads plugins at startup from a registry database rather than from disk. Each row stores a plugin name, version, checksum, and enabled flag. Disabling a misbehaving validator is a single update — no deploy needed. The registry is small and replicated to both regions; writes go to the primary only. To query or toggle plugins, connect to the registry primary using the string below.

database URL for bahop-yagep: mssql://sildor_svc:35ha7jz@db-fb6d.nelvrodyn.example:5432/casath

Subject: Payments test cut-over — summary

Welcome aboard. Quick recap: we moved the Tollgate payments service's flaky integration tests to the new isolated runner last week. Retries are disabled now, so failures are real. Legacy suite is archived; don't revive it. The new runner picks up its settings from the block below.

service settings:
[kelax]
team = caswyn
access_code = ac_c41040
owner = briius.praix
host = kelax.qirvanlabs.corp
port = 9200
peer = sormir.halixhq.internal
salt = f8d36025
pin = 3766

// Encoding sniffing for user-uploaded text files in Saltgrass.
// We check BOM first, then a capped statistical pass (8 KB max)
// to avoid unbounded reads on hostile uploads. Ambiguous files
// fall back to this constant rather than guessing, which closed
// the smuggling vector flagged in the last audit. Fixed as of the
// build noted below.

trace token, bawif-tajof: htk14_21e308fc7b4137

Hi Brindlecore integrations team,

Ahead of the weekly sync: the CSV import wizard now validates column headers case-insensitively and rejects files over 50k rows with a clear error, not a timeout. Please rerun your sample feeds against the sandbox before Thursday. When calling the validation endpoint, include the token below in the Authorization header.

bearer token for yagef-yahaf: eyJhbGciOiJIUzI1NiIsInR5cCI6IkpXVCJ9.eyJzdWIiOiIjTGyX4q1qSIn0.o7LtVLNaptGl